About
VectorizedMultiAgentSimulator (VMAS) is designed for benchmarking in multi-agent reinforcement learning. It incorporates a vectorized, differentiable simulator with a 2D physics engine built using PyTorch. The platform is specifically tailored for multi-robot scenarios, providing a robust environment for testing and developing AI agents. Its modular interface allows users to easily implement and integrate additional custom scenarios, making it a flexible tool for researchers and developers in the field of multi-agent systems.
